How Our Dehumidification Services Actually Work

Our team uses a science-backed process to remove excess moisture from your home. We’ll start by inspecting the affected area to identify the source of the issue and develop a customized plan to address it. We’ll use the right equipment for the job. This ensures efficient and effective moisture removal, reducing the risk of further damage and health hazards.

Step 1: Inspection and Assessment

Our technicians will carefully examine the affected area to find out the extent of the damage and identify the source of the moisture issue. We’ll use specialized equipment to detect hidden water damage. This step is crucial in developing an effective plan to address the problem.

Step 2: Equipment Setup and Activation

We’ll set up our commercial-grade equipment, including dehumidifiers and air movers, to begin the drying process. Our equipment is designed to remove excess moisture quickly and efficiently. This step is critical in preventing further damage and ensuring your home is safe.

Step 3: Monitoring and Adjustments

Our team will continuously monitor the affected area to ensure the moisture levels are dropping and make any necessary adjustments to the equipment or plan. We’ll keep you informed every step of the way. This step is essential in preventing further damage and ensuring your home is restored to its original condition.

Step 4: Final Inspection and Cleaning

Once the moisture levels have returned to a safe range, our team will conduct a final inspection to ensure the affected area is completely dry and free of any remaining moisture. We’ll also clean and disinfect the area to prevent mold growth. This step is critical in ensuring your home is safe and healthy.

Warning Signs You Need Dehumidification Services

Catching these signs early can save you thousands of dollars and prevent bigger problems down the road. Don’t ignore them.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Unpleasant odors can show moisture buildup in your home. Don’t assume it’s just a minor issue. If you notice persistent musty smells, it’s essential to address the problem quickly to prevent mold growth and further damage.

Water Stains on Your Ceiling or Walls

Water stains can be a sign of a more significant issue, such as a leaky roof or burst pipe. Don’t delay in addressing the problem. If you notice water stains, it’s crucial to investigate and fix the issue to prevent further damage and health hazards.

Mold Growth in Your Home

Mold growth can be a sign of high humidity levels in your home. Don’t risk your family’s health. If you notice mold growth, it’s essential to address the issue quickly to prevent further damage and health hazards.

Peeling Paint or Warped Wood

Peeling paint or warped wood can show moisture buildup in your home. Don’t ignore the signs. If you notice these issues, it’s crucial to address the problem quickly to prevent further damage and health hazards.

Unexplained Allergies or Respiratory Issues

Unexplained allergies or respiratory issues can be a sign of moisture buildup in your home. Don’t risk your family’s health. If you notice these issues, it’s essential to address the problem quickly to prevent further damage and health hazards.

Increased Humidity Levels

Increased humidity levels can be a sign of a more significant issue, such as a leaky roof or burst pipe. Don’t delay in addressing the problem. If you notice increased humidity levels, it’s crucial to investigate and fix the issue to prevent further damage and health hazards.

Dehumidification Services Cost in Saddlebrooke, AZ

The cost of dehumidification services in Saddlebrooke, AZ, can vary depending on the severity of the issue,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team will provide a free estimate after inspecting your home.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Inspection and Assessment $100 – $500 The size of the affected area and the complexity of the issue.
Equipment Setup and Activation $500 – $2,500 The type and number of equipment needed to address the issue.
Monitoring and Adjustments $100 – $500 The frequency and duration of the monitoring process.
Final Inspection and Cleaning $100 – $500 The extent of the cleaning and disinfection required.
More Services (e.g., mold remediation, drywall repair) $500 – $5,000 The scope and complexity of the more services required.

The final cost of dehumidification services in Saddlebrooke, AZ, will depend on the specifics of your situation. Our team will provide a detailed estimate after inspecting your home.
